For further information visit the .Full time, Fixed Term (36 months)Applications are invited for the post of Postdoctoral Research Assistant in the Department of Computer Science.We are looking for a highly motivated individual to join the Social Mechanisms and Applications research project led by the Principal Investigator (PI), Professor David Levine and Co-Investigated by Professor Kostas Stathis.This is a project funded by the Leverhulme Trust.The successful candidate is expected to engage as a full member of the research team and have excellent communication and presentation skills, with the proven ability to communicate effectively, both verbally and in writing, with students, colleagues, and external audiences including the ability to present complex information effectively to a range of audiences.The successful candidate will possess as many as possible of the following:

  • PhD in relevant subject area (or near completion of)
  • Experience of designing, formulating, and implementing AI agents for a specific domain (online and/or in-lab)
  • Experience of working in industry in a research capacity
  • Demonstrable comprehensive knowledge in the subject area
  • Ability to use key AI and/or Machine Learning software, e.g., Python, Java, C++, Prolog, Javascript
  • Proven ability to analyse and write up research results and handle related administrative duties
  • Ability to develop multi-agent applications using an existing agent platform
  • Evidence of a publication record in good quality journals
  • Experience/expertise with computational modelling of agent models and behaviour.
  • Practical experience of developing agent models, using symbolic and sub-symbolic AI techniques.
  • Experience with the teleo-reactive model of agent execution.
  • Experience with experimental data-analysis
  • Experience with developing an agent environment in a AI programming language.
  • Experience with constructing research funding proposals
  • Demonstrated enthusiasm for open science research practices
